V Adley
Residence was not listed;
Enlisted on 11/12/1862 at Pollard, AL as a Private.
On 11/12/1862 he mustered into "I" Co. LA 19th Infantry
He was Killed on 3/8/1864 at Mansfield, LA
He was listed as:
* On rolls 2/28/1863 (place not stated)
* Hospitalized 4/14/1863 Greenville, AL (Sick)
* Furloughed 8/31/1863 Montgomery, AL (Sick)

Valeour Adley, Private, (3rd) Company I, 19th Regiment Louisiana Infantry,* enlisted November 12, 1862 at Pollard, Alabama by Col. Winaux for 3 years or war, last paid April 30, 1863, recorded on the Jul/Aug, 1863 muster roll as, absent, in Louisiana on sick furlough, recorded on successive muster rolls, Sep/Oct, Nov/Dec, 1863, & April 30, 1864 as, absent sick at Greenville, Alabama Hosp. since April 14/16/18, 1863, admitted to C. S. A. General Hospital, Shreveport, Louisiana, January 16, 1864, Rubeola (measles), recorded on August 31, 1864 as, killed in action at battle of Marshfield [sic] March [sic] 8, 1864, no further records
* This company was successively designated as Captain D. S. Wells' Company, (1st) Company F, (2nd) Company E, and (3rd) Company I, 19th Regiment Louisiana Infantry
